According to a recent report from Bernstein, Temu will achieve annual profitability in 2024, with gross merchandise volume (GMV) reaching $54 billion. It is worth noting that Temu is expected to achieve profitability in the UK, Canada, Australia and other countries in the next year, thus opening up the potential of the global market. Temu Q2 Results ① The total merchandise volume (GMV) reached US$11-12 billion. ② Driven by the adoption of a semi-hosting model where sellers entrust logistics to Temu, GMV profit margin increased slightly month-on-month. Semi-custodial order ① As of June, semi-custodial model orders accounted for more than 25% of US GMV, and in the second quarter, they accounted for more than 30% of global GMV. ② Categories with heavy weight, large volume and high average order value (AOV), such as electrical appliances and furniture, adopt a semi-hosted model to increase the profit margins of platforms and merchants. ③The semi-hosted model can deliver goods within 3-5 days, reducing long-distance transportation costs and reliance on minimum tariff clauses. ④Semi-hosted model orders started in Europe at the end of May. Tariff threats and geopolitical concerns While the latest tariff changes will have an impact on Temu, the impact may be less than expected as the costs are likely to be passed on to consumers and Temu's prices will remain competitive. ① Due to lower costs, lower merchant margins, and access to cheaper products in China, Temu’s prices are still cheaper than Amazon’s even with tariffs as high as 20-25%. ② Adding a semi-trusteeship model can reduce the risk of potential tariffs. ③One-third of Amazon’s third-party merchants are Chinese merchants, and they will also be affected by the new tariffs. Profitability ①Temu is currently profitable in the United States, with non-GAAP (non-U.S. generally accepted accounting principles) operating profits of approximately $90 million in the first quarter and $150 million in the second quarter. ②Temu is still slightly loss-making in the rest of the world, but is expected to follow the growth trend in the United States within 6-12 months. Currently, the total retail market in the United States exceeds 7 trillion US dollars, the total retail market in Europe and the United Kingdom is 3 trillion US dollars, and the total retail market in other parts of the world may be 1-2 trillion US dollars. The global retail market has huge potential, and Temu is gradually building its own competitive advantages and becoming a global e-commerce leader. ③The GMV for the whole year of 2024 is expected to be US$54 billion.
